'A buffer is prepared by mixing a 100.omL of a 0.100 M NH3 solution with a 0.200M solution of NH4CL solution and making the total volume up to 1.000L of water. What is the volume of NH4Cl solution required to achieve a buffer at ph=9.5? Ka of NH4=5.6x10^-10. The textbook says the answer is 28.1mL.
